17 statewide ballot propositions were on the November 5, 1940 ballot in California.
- 8 were approved.
- 9 were defeated.
On the ballot
| Type | Title | Subject | Description | Result |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| LRCA | Proposition 1 | Welfare | Release of any obligations and encumbrances taken as security for state aid to aged persons | |
| LRCA | Proposition 2 | Welfare | Release of all encumbrances taken by counties as security for aid granted to aged persons | |
| LRCA | Proposition 3 | Law enforcement | Establishment, government and superintendence of all institutions for persons convicted of felonies | |
| LRCA | Proposition 4 | Elections | Rules governing the manner of making returns of elections for Governor and Lieutenant Governor | |
| CISS | Proposition 5 | DST | Provides Daylight Saving Time in California between last Sunday in April and last Sunday in September | |
| LRCA | Proposition 6 | Judiciary | California's Superior Courts authorized to review acts of administrative officers and agencies | |
| LRCA | Proposition 7 | Judiciary | Various changes to jurisdictions of the California appellate courts | |
| LRCA | Proposition 8 | Hunting | Creation of the Fish and Game Commission | |
| LRCA | Proposition 9 | Taxes | Seafaring vessels of over fifty tons exempted from local taxes | |
| LRCA | Proposition 10 | Admin of gov't | Proceedings by local jurisdictions for acquisition or improvement of properties for public use | |
| LRCA | Proposition 11 | Public finance | State government may acquire and hold shares of stock in mutual water companies | |
| LRCA | Proposition 12 | Legislature | California State Legislature authorized to appoint legislative committees | |
| LRCA | Proposition 13 | Public finance | Sale or lease of state park lands containing oil or gas deposits | |
| LRCA | Proposition 14 | Public finance | Apportionment of state funds to local political subdivisions | |
| LRCA | Proposition 15 | Local governance | Limit the power of city treasurers to make temporary transfers of funds | |
| LRCA | Proposition 16 | Public finance | Annual 60-day session of legislature; annual budget; legislature to regulate gubernatorial election returns | |
| LRCA | Proposition 17 | Insurance | Personal liability insurance for government employees and elected officials | |
